Unfinished walnut

I just received my SAA. I ordered mine with the unfinished walnut grips as I have something special in mind for them. I thought they would arrive mounted but the black rubber grips were mounted on the piece. The walnut grips were unmouned. They are oversized which is nice as you can remove as much wood as you need to truly customize them

Thats a great way for anybody to go and I wish I had done that when I ordered mine. If one takes thier time and moves carefully it's not beyond the average persons ability to finish these. My favorite factory grip is Colts hard rubber Eagle grip which I put on my USFA SAA 44 SPL 7 1/2" barrel. I had to add new holes for the frame pin but theres room to do it without plugging the grips old holes. Sure did raise some eyebrows on the USFA forum but I like to shoot my guns and not look at them. I also took the factory walnut grips off my Colt New Frontier and exchanged them with the Colt hard rubber grips.
